🧱 Crack Filling and Surface Repair
Crack filling and surface repair is a key part of sidewalk resurfacing that addresses visible damage before applying a new layer. Cracks often form due to ground movement, weather changes, or heavy foot traffic. Filling these cracks prevents water from penetrating the surface and causing further deterioration. The repair process also smooths out uneven areas to create a stable base. High-quality materials ensure the repaired sections blend seamlessly with the rest of the sidewalk. This service improves both safety and appearance. It is a crucial step in preparing sidewalks for long-lasting resurfacing results.

🪨 Leveling and Smoothing
Leveling and smoothing correct uneven sidewalk surfaces before resurfacing is applied. Uneven areas can develop due to soil settlement or erosion beneath the concrete. This service helps eliminate tripping hazards and improves overall safety. The process involves adjusting the surface to create a consistent, even walkway. Proper leveling also ensures better adhesion of resurfacing materials. It enhances drainage and prevents water pooling. This step is essential for achieving a long-lasting and professional finish.

🧰 Joint Repair and Maintenance
Joint repair and maintenance ensures that expansion joints in sidewalks remain functional and intact. These joints allow concrete to expand and contract with temperature changes. Damaged joints can lead to cracking and uneven surfaces. Repairing them helps maintain the structural integrity of the sidewalk. Proper joint maintenance also improves the overall look of the walkway. This service plays an important role in preventing long-term damage. It is an essential part of comprehensive resurfacing work.
